Report: Eagles tell Nick Foles they will pick up his option

The Philadelphia Eagles have told Nick Foles they will pick up his option for the 2019 season, according to a report.

ESPN’s Tim McManus shared on Tuesday the news about the Eagles telling Foles about their plans.

Eagles have notified Nick Foles that they will exercise his 2019 option, per source.

— Tim McManus (@Tim_McManus) February 6, 2019

Foles has a $20 million option for 2019. According to Spotrac, the Eagles have one week after the Super Bowl to exercise the contract option for 2019. Foles then has five days after the option is exercised to buy his way out of it for $2 million.

If Foles buys out his option — which he likely will do — he can become a free agent and sign elsewhere.

There was some talk that the Eagles would franchise tag Foles and try to trade him, but the franchise tag for quarterbacks is expensive, making that plan seem risky. Even if he buys out his option, the Eagles would still be able to franchise tag Foles and attempt to trade him.
